mysql - 列のエイリアス名がSQLフィドルで機能しない

原文 mysql alias sqlfiddle

SQL Fiddleで簡単なクエリを実行しようとしています

select name as 'user_name' from user_data;


ただし、出力では、列のエイリアス名は表示されません。 user_nameを表示する代わりに、単に名前として表示しています。

しかし、私がこのような単純なクエリを出力すると...

Select 1 as 'one',2 as 'old'


上記のクエリでは、正しい出力が表示されており、エイリアス名が表示されています。

私はすでにこれらのクエリを試しました。

select name as user_name from user_data;

select name user_name from user_data;

select name 'user_name' from user_data;


こちらがライブlinkです。

だから私は私のクエリに何か問題があるのか​​、それとも単なるSQL Fiddleの制限なのか知りたいですか?


注:私はMySql 5.6を使用しています
答え
エイリアス列からApexを削除します。

select name as user_name from user_data;
関連記事

php - 同じ値を持つデータベースのグループ列名

mysql - DELETEを使用して参照整合性を保つ方法は?

android - 私のAndroidアプリのデータベースを継続的に更新するために、私のPCのデータベースでWampサーバーをセットアップできますか?

mysql - mysqld_multi:[mysqldN]グループを独自のmy.cnfに分離する

php - 計算を含む1つのクエリでデータベースの複数の行を更新する方法

javascript - DB接続でダイナミックamchartを作成する方法は?

mysql - SQLを使用して列の2つの値を減算する

mysql - MySQLに新しい接続を追加すると、Visual Studio 2015がクラッシュする

mysql - 5分間隔でデータベースにあるエントリの数を数える

java - Hibernateアノテーションとの1対1の関係